Railway composites provide substantial flexibility in train design and helps in the development of train performance. Composite materials are widely used in the railway industry worldwide wherein the performance enhancement is important. Composites have been applied in railways as they meet their rigid requirements. The use of composites in engineering designs has become essential owing to their satisfactory performance in extreme conditions such as high temperature, moisture, pressure, corrosion, high stress, possesses fire retarding properties, and others. Railway composites lower energy consumption, help in the dampening of vibration to decrease noise levels and enhance passenger comfort. Railway composites used for numerous applications in railways mainly comprise metal or non-metal honeycomb and sandwich constructions.

- Composites are being extensively applied in numerous applications in the locomotive industry. It plays a prime role in the producing of trains. The demand for lightweight and sustainable body parts in railway is rising day by day.
- Composites are widely used in interior parts manufacturing owing to its properties such as high strength to weight ratio and high stiffness to weight ratio, outstanding corrosion resistance, reduces vibration and noise level, and low thermal conductivity.
- Composite’s sleepers are exceptional substitutes of wooden or steel sleepers in train. It reduces the maintenance and repair cost than other sleepers.
